Output d7f962903a81843f0ee0b4cdd950a63a71610002d8561e4045554b4eccae3a92:59

value
81731
script pubkey
OP_0 OP_PUSHBYTES_20 cd37ec960bd298cd03a93a58beda3d5d25ffa571
address
bc1qe5m7e9st62vv6qaf8fvtak3at5jllft3vymztw
transaction
d7f962903a81843f0ee0b4cdd950a63a71610002d8561e4045554b4eccae3a92
confirmations
179215
spent
true